أتمتة سطر الأوامر باستخدام بايثون وراست ولينكوز CLI
تعلم كيفية بناء أدوات فعالة لسطر الأوامر وأتمتة مهام المحطات الطرفية باستخدام أدوات حديثة لنظام بايثون وراست ولينكوز.
حول هذه الدورة
غالبا ما يحتاج المطورون ومديرو الأنظمة إلى أتمتة المهام المتكررة، ولكن يمكن أن تصبح النصوص التقليدية صعبة الصيانة مع نموها في التعقيد. إن الجمع بين بساطة بايثون والسرعة والأمان اللامعين لـ Rust يسمح لك ببناء أدوات قوية وحديثة لواجهة سطر الأوامر (CLI) التي تتدرج.
في هذه الدورة، سوف تنتقل من تنفيذ الأوامر الطرفية الأساسية إلى كتابة أدوات سطر الأوامر الخاصة بك. وسوف تستكشف كيفية الاستفادة من بايثون لإنشاء النماذج الأولية السريعة والتنصيب، وكيفية استخدام Rust لتجميع ثنائيات عالية الأداء ومأمونة من النوع لمهام النظام المعقدة.
ماذا ستتعلم:
- فهم المفاهيم الأساسية لسطر الأوامر في نظام لينكس، والتصفح في الواجهة، وإعادة توجيه المدخلات/المخرجات.
- إنشاء أدوات تفاعلية لواجهة بايثون CLI باستخدام المكتبات الحديثة، والنصوص، وتحليل الحجج المنظمة.
- بناء أدوات خط التعليمات عالية الأداء والآمنة في الذاكرة في Rust باستخدام النظم الإيكولوجية الحديثة مثل clap.
- إدارة تبعيات المشاريع وبيئاتها بكفاءة باستخدام أدوات حديثة مثل البيئات الافتراضية ومديري الحزم.
- تنفيذ معالجة الأخطاء وتسجيلها بصورة قوية لضمان تشغيل برامج التشغيل الآلي بصورة موثوقة في بيئات الإنتاج.
- ممارسة الجمع بين أدوات Python و Rust لبناء تدفقات عمل متسقة وآلية تبسط المهام اليومية لإدارة النظام.
تبدأ الدورة مع الأساسيات المطلقة لطرفية لينكس ومبادئ الكتابة الأساسية. ومن هناك، ستتقدم من خلال دروس منظمة قائمة على النصوص تفصل تصميم واجهة بايثون CLI، يليها مقدمة خطوة بخطوة لتطوير Rust لمرافق النظام.
هذه الدورة النصية فقط مصممة للمبتدئين، ومديري الأنظمة الطموحين، والمطورين الذين يبحثون عن توسيع مجموعة أدوات التشغيل الآلي الخاصة بهم. ولا تحتاج إلى خبرة سابقة مع Rust أو Python المتقدم.
ابدأ القراءة اليوم لفتح قوة التشغيل الآلي الحديث لسطر الأوامر.
ما الذي ستحصل عليه
-
📜
شهادة إتمام
أضفها إلى ملفك على LinkedIn -
💬
مدرّس AI شخصي
عالق في درس؟ اسأل مدرّسك المدمج أي شيء، في أي وقت. -
🎧
النسخة الصوتية مضمَّنة
تعلَّم أثناء تنقُّلك — دون شاشة -
♾️
وصول مدى الحياة
عُد متى شئت، بلا انتهاء -
📱
الهاتف أو الكمبيوتر
يعمل في أي مكان وعلى أي جهاز -
💸
استرداد خلال 14 يومًا
دون أسئلة -
⚡
قصير ومركَّز
31 دقيقة من المحتوى التطبيقي
المراجعات
لا توجد مراجعات بعد — كن أول من يشارك تجربته.
المتعلمون أخذوا أيضًا
⚡ الأفضل للبداية
Git و GitHub للمبتدئين: أساسيات التحكم في الإصدار
شهادة
تطبيق عملي
DH 95.00
→
🌟 اختيار الطلاب
أساسيات Git: التحكم في النسخة الرئيسية قبل الذكاء الاصطناعي
شهادة
تطبيق عملي
DH 95.00
→
🏆 الأكثر شعبية
إدارة حزمة Node.js مع NPM
شهادة
تطبيق عملي
DH 95.00
→
🌟 اختيار الطلاب
التحكم في النسخ باستخدام Git و GitHub: دليل للمبتدئين
شهادة
تطبيق عملي
DH 95.00
→
الأسئلة الشائعة
ما الذي أحتاجه لأخذ هذه الدورة؟ +
يكفي هاتف أو كمبيوتر متصل بالإنترنت. بدون تثبيتات أو أجهزة خاصة.
كيف يمكنني الدفع؟ +
بالبطاقة عبر Stripe. لا نخزن بيانات البطاقة — يتولى Stripe ذلك بأمان.
هل يمكنني استرداد المال؟ +
نعم — استرداد كامل خلال 14 يومًا، دون أسئلة.
إلى متى يستمر وصولي؟ +
إلى الأبد. بمجرد الشراء، الدورة لك تعود إليها متى شئت.
هل سأحصل على شهادة؟ +
نعم. عند الإتمام ستحصل على شهادة يمكنك إضافتها إلى ملفك في LinkedIn.
مصمَّم للعاملين في
التقنية
التصميم
المالية
التسويق
الرعاية الصحية
التعليم
الضيافة
التصنيع
×2
اشحن مرة واحدة وادفع النصف
أضف DH 900 → احصل على 200 أرصدة. كل فئة تكلف DH 45.00 بدلاً من DH 95.00. الأرصدة لا تنتهي أبداً.
DH 900
200 رصيد
DH 45.00 / درس
أفضل قيمة
DH 2,300
550 رصيد
DH 41.82 / درس
DH 4,500
1200 رصيد
DH 37.50 / درس
بدون اشتراك. الرصيد يصلح لأي درس ولا ينتهي.